Enjoying the beauty of Lake Toba from this tower will never get boring especiall in Sippan Hill. Each floor offers a different natural attraction.1. 360 Degree Panorama of Lake Toba
At the top of the tower, you can see the Toba caldera from various angles. This gives you many options to capture the beauty of the lake from every angle. At dusk, the reflection of sunlight on the lake water creates a beautiful natural color gradation rarely found in other tourist attractions.2. The beauty of Sampuran Efrata Waterfall and Samosir Island In addition to Lake Toba, you can also see Sampuran Efrata Waterfall and the plains of Samosir Island from above or Mount Sibayak hiking tour. Both are located in the middle of the lake and are landmarks of North Sumatra.The top of the tower is safe thanks to protective fencing, making it a suitable destination for families with children. The path to the tower is also paved for comfortable trekking.3. Witness the Origin of the Batak AncestorsIf you walk to the left of the top of the tower, you will be able to see Mount Pusuk Buhit. This mountain has a close relationship with the Batak people, as legend has it that it is the origin of the Batak ancestors.4. Glass-Walled Rest AreaAnother unique feature of the tower is the glass-walled rest area. You can have a unique resting experience, as the walls are transparent, allowing for a clearer view of the surroundings.
The facilities at this rest area are also quite complete, with balconies offering panoramic views. You can also pray at the surau, use the toilet, and enjoy a variety of Batak specialties. Location and Route to Tele Observation Tower There are four different routes to reach the tower. Three ways to reach the tower are by ferry, which usually sails across Lake Toba. You can take the Nainggolan-Muara route, or the Ajibata-Tomok route, the most popular as it is located near the Ajibata port in Prapat Regency.There is also the Simanindo-Tigaras route, or the final route via the Tele Samosir road. This road features the Tele Bridge, which connects mainland Sumatra to Samosir Island. This route is often chosen by tourists who want to leave Samosir Island by crossing the pine hills before reaching the tower.Tele Observation TowerThe journey from the tower to Samosir Island is 38 km longer than the 12 km from Tele to Pangururan. Other routes can travel 80-100 km, such as from Humbang Hasundutan Regency to the tower.If you depart from Medan city center, it will take 5 hours to reach the tourist attractions. The distance from Medan to Tele Samosir is more than 150 km, with the route starting from the city center, then heading to Karo Regency, then heading to Sidikalang, and then heading to Dairi to Humbang Hasundutan.Tele Observation Tower is located in Turpuk Limbong, in Harian District, Samosir Regency.
